Late surge drops Women's Hockey, 5-4

Senior Sara Mickelson scored a hat trick, including both the tying and go-ahead goals in the final 3:58, to lead the visiting Pipers (10-9-2 overall, 5-7-2 MIAC) to a 5-4 victory over the host Tommies (16-5, 10-4) in MIAC women's hockey play Saturday night at Saint Thomas Ice Arena in Mendota Heights.
Ashley Reinhardt scored two goals in 1:17 span to put UST ahead 4-2, but Hamline scored three in the final 4:51 to take the comeback win.
With four MIAC games to play, the Tommies still have a two-point lead on Concordia in the race for second place.
Kristine Beese and Kara Ledel each scored goals for the Tommies.
